Tongue TOS surgery scheduled June 18th

I had a visit with the cardio/thoracic/vascular surgeon yesterday and scheduled the TOS rib resection. The surgeon told me that he prefers the clavical approach vs under arm because this allows him to have a veiw of the entire thoracic area he said that he will remove a muscle and the first ribe as well as the extra rib. Also he said that he will remove any fibrous bands. I have seen this surgeon 3 times as well as orthopedic and nuero surgeon who have given the same diagnosis. I have had 4 surgeries in the last 2 years carpal left and right, ulnar release and 4 level ACDF. I have been in pain for 25 + years and have been on a severe decline over the last 2 years. I have been telling Doctors for years my pain in left sided heavy arm fingers on left hand turn blue severe burning pain between shoulders left shoulder blade deep pain tingling burning feel like I have band around left arm so much pain I cant focus. Anyway I have made the decision to have the surgery. I don't know anything else I could try I have been seen by every specialist from mayo clinic to shands Hospital. I live in Florida I have been diagnosed with everything from severe degenerative disc disease, fibro, myofascial pain syndrome, chonic pain syndrome, depression, neuropathy, connective tissue disorder, angina, ischemic attacks, I have known through listening to my body for years that something was wrong under my clavical bone and large shoulder muscle but no one would listen. Finally the extra ribs bilaterally were seen on the MRI after the cervical fusion.
